Resumo:Yarn structure is subject to periodic or random irregularities. In order to be able to quantify the yarn evenness, the principle often applied is based on 8mm capacitive sensors. The capacitance variations enable the automatic indication of the mass deviation and the coefficient of variation. Knowledge of the yarn mass in 1mm range is of most importance to evaluate properly the yarn evenness; furthermore several irregularities can only be properly detected if this mass evaluation is possible in this range. We present a methodology to extract yarn mass in 1mm range with signal processing techniques and statistical analysis. However, the ultimate goal is the direct measurement of mass in the 1mm range. To achieve this goal, a solution with cylinder sensors with different diameters is under test.
